Case Study: Birla Fertility & IVF, Gurgaon (Dr. Prachi Benara & Dr. Rashmika Nanda)

Case Summary: Her Journey to Parenthood

This patient was 33 years old and had been married for 8 years. She had tried to conceive naturally many times but without success. Her medical history was complex: PCOS, type 2 diabetes, hypothyroidism, hypertension, and obesity.

During a hysteroscopy, doctors also discovered that she had a unicornuate uterus. This rare anomaly means the uterus develops smaller than normal, leaving less space for implantation and increasing miscarriage risk.

She was also dealing with severe vaginismus, which caused painful spasms of the pelvic floor muscles during penetration. This made intercourse, gynecological exams, and even fertility procedures extremely difficult.

With all these challenges, she and her partner turned to Birla Fertility & IVF, Sector 14, Gurgaon, determined to achieve a healthy pregnancy.

The Barriers She Faced

This was far from a routine case. Several medical conditions came together to complicate her fertility journey:

  • PCOS (Polycystic Ovary Syndrome): Disrupted ovulation led to irregular cycles and often produced poor-quality eggs.
  • Type 2 Diabetes Mellitus: Affected ovarian function and egg quality, while also raising pregnancy risks like miscarriage, preeclampsia, and fetal anomalies.
  • Obesity and Hypertension: Made IVF outcomes poorer, increased risks during anesthesia, and negatively impacted implantation.
  • Unicornuate Uterus: Reduced uterine volume, which limited implantation capacity and raised miscarriage risk.
  • Severe Vaginismus: Involuntary pelvic muscle contractions that made procedures like IUI painful or nearly impossible.

The Treatment Plan That Made the Difference

“The key was to tailor every aspect of care to this patient’s unique needs, balancing safety, comfort, and clinical effectiveness.”
— Dr. Prachi Benara, Centre Head and Senior Consultant

  • Direct IVF with Personalised Stimulation: Since IUI and other procedures were not possible, treatment began directly with IVF. Stimulation was customised to avoid hyperstimulation, which is a common risk in PCOS, while still retrieving good-quality eggs.
  • Safe Sedation and Anesthesia: Her obesity, hypertension, and vaginismus made anesthesia a challenge. The team used intravenous sedation for both egg retrieval and embryo transfer, keeping her safe and comfortable without invasive airway management.
  • Embryo Selection and Transfer: Six high-quality blastocysts were developed. With ultrasound guidance, the transfer was carefully done to the most receptive region of her uterus.
  • Post-Transfer Care: After transfer, she was monitored closely. A multidisciplinary team of dietitians, endocrinologists, anesthetists, and fertility experts worked together to manage her health and reassure her throughout the process.

The Outcome

The IVF cycle succeeded. She conceived.
It wasn’t an easy pregnancy, but with strict monitoring and coordinated antenatal care, she continued steadily toward parenthood.
